What if the resurrection wasn’t just a moment in history—but the turning point of your life?The death and resurrection of Jesus isn’t just an annual reflection—it’s the event that changed everything. In the Gospel of Mark, we meet four witnesses who reveal who Jesus is: a Roman soldier who calls Him the Son of God, a religious leader who buries Him as King, women who proclaim Him risen, and a young man in white who points to our hope of new life.Jesus conquered the grave, breaks our sin cycles, and offers us restoration. By placing your faith and trust in Christ’s hands, He offers a way out of shame and gives us a garment of new life and renewal.Listen in and discover how the risen Christ invites you into a new beginning.
In Mark chapter 11, Jesus enters Jerusalem at the beginning of Holy Week, where He reveals Himself as the Messiah to the multitudes who had traveled there to celebrate the Passover. Now, thousands of years later, His identity remains the same: our righteous deliverer and promised king.Jesus is the solution to our sin, emptiness, and restlessness — so how will you respond to His arrival? We have the choice to either accept and celebrate His offer of salvation, or reject Him and face His judgement. Listen in as we unpack God's message to us through Christ's entry into Jerusalem: I have come to set you free!
